Overview The Business Model Innovation & Strategy Sr Director role is responsible for identifying, prioritizing, and scaling new business models and revenue channels to deliver Food Ventures' growth ambition. This role operates at the intersection of strategy, innovation, and execution. Positioned above existing execution leaders (D2C and AFH leads), it ensures portfolio coherence, market prioritization, and scalable commercialization strategies, while driving high-impact initiatives such as Virtual Restaurants and B2B Shop-in-Shop platforms.
